Yardbarker on MSNRecap: Dodgers Swept By Brewers In Season Series
The Los Angeles Dodgers couldn’t protect their lead and were swept by the Milwaukee Brewers in a 6-5 loss at Dodger Stadium that was compounded by Freddie Freeman leaving the game after getting hit by a pitch in the left wrist.
Emmet Sheehan and Ben Casparius struggle to hold back the hard-hitting Milwaukee Brewers, who defeat the Dodgers for the fifth time this season.

True Blue LA on MSNDodgers bats come to life, but not enough to take down Brewers as they fall 8-7
The Dodgers continued the seesaw battle as Ohtani lined an opposite field single in the bottom half off of Aaron Ashby to bring home Tommy Edman to bring the Dodgers within a run. Ashby got Will Smith to ground out with the potential tying and go-ahead runs on base to end the inning and the threat.
Isaac Collins delivered a go-ahead two-run single in a three-run sixth inning and the Milwaukee Brewers finished off a perfect run against the host Los Angeles Dodgers this season with a 6-5 victory on Sunday.
